// 一级菜单的模板
import { PureComponent } from 'react'
import router from 'umi/router'
import { connect } from 'dva'
// import TransitionComponent from 'umi2-base/components/TransitionComponent'

// 每次复制过来只修改这个就可以了
const menuName = 'violation';

@connect(state => {
    const { global } = state;
    const { menuData } = global;
    return {
        menuData
    }
})
export default class extends PureComponent {
    componentDidMount() {
        const { menuData } = this.props;
        const currentPath = menuData.find(item => {
            return item.path.includes(menuName);
        });
        router.push(`/${menuName}/${currentPath.children[0].path}`);
    }
    render() {
        return <TransitionComponent />
    }
}
